CherryLands Nursery is nestled on the outskirts of Byfleet, offering a warm and nurturing environment where children can thrive through active learning and purposeful play. Easily accessible by public transport and with the convenience of an onsite car park, our nursery is surrounded by nature and features a large, spacious garden completed with exciting climbing frames designed to inspire outdoor learning and exploration. We're proud to provide a home from home setting that combines professionalism with genuine care, creating a place where every child feels secure, valued and ready to grow.

We are currently seeking a Third in Charge to join our team. This full-time role requires working 42.5 hours per week, with shifts between 7:30 am and 6:30 pm. The ideal candidate will hold a full and relevant Level 3 qualification. Please note, this is a year-round position, as the nursery operates throughout the year and is not term-time only.

How to prepare for a job interview at Family First Nursery Group

Know Your Stuff

Make sure you’re familiar with the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) framework and how it applies to your role. Brush up on your knowledge of child development and active learning strategies, as these will likely come up in conversation.

Show Your Passion

During the interview, let your enthusiasm for working with children shine through. Share specific examples of how you've created a nurturing environment in previous roles, and be ready to discuss your approach to fostering children's growth and development.

Prepare Questions

Have a few thoughtful questions ready to ask the interviewer about CherryLands Nursery. This shows that you’re genuinely interested in the position and the nursery’s philosophy. You might ask about their approach to outdoor learning or how they support staff development.

Dress the Part

While it’s important to be professional, remember that you’re applying for a role in a nursery. Opt for smart-casual attire that reflects your personality but is also practical. You want to convey that you’re approachable and ready to engage with both children and parents.
